Rob Donnelly

Rob Donnelly has 15-plus years of board and CEO-level experience creating and building companies in the technology and life science sectors.

Donnelly provides CEO advisory and senior executive coaching services. He has a background in engineering, product development and marketing within the medical device industry, and he has investment banking experience through an East Coast private equity firm.

He specializes in start-ups and building businesses in the health, nutrition and natural product industries that affect quality of life and provide overall health and wellness benefits.

A seasoned entrepreneur and investor, Donnelly launches new ventures in the medical and corporate wellness markets. In one instance he drove investments in medical technology and the fund performed ahead of its peer group to achieve a top decile rating. He actively pursues and develops new products, formulations and brands and continually launches new ventures in this field.

Since 2011 Donnelly has served as CEO of Ultra Immune, a company that he founded to create a daily immune supplement from all-natural ingredients. In 2009, he co-founded cGate Health with DFJ Mercury, a Houston-based venture capital company. Donnelly created a technology solution to better connect clinical laboratories with a range of wellness and healthcare providers.

From 2000 to 2005, Donnelly served as founding Principal at Genesis Park, a private equity and venture capital firm, which specializes in investing in start-ups in the IT, telecommunications and life sciences markets. He held a number of positions in this Houston-based company, including leading the Investment Committee and driving investment in emerging medical technology.

Donnelly has also been a General Partner in Guardian Ventures from 2000 to present, which launches new products and businesses in the nutrition and natural health industry. By leveraging technological advances with premium ingredients and sustainable manufacturing processes, this company offers a holistic approach to health and wellbeing. The company is responsible for creating, developing and sourcing new product ingredients and is involved in nutrition, health supplements, personal care and wellness product initiatives.

Previously, Donnelly served as Director of Operations at Houston Technology Center (HTC), which assisted emerging technology companies in the Houston area.

Donnelly received a B.S. in Biomedical Science from Texas A&M University and an M.B.A. in Finance from Southern Methodist University – Cox School of Business.
